在计算机视觉(CV)和图像处理领域,渲染器是一个至关重要的工具。它能够将数字图像或三维模型转换成二维图像,让我们能够看到虚拟世界中的色彩和细节。其中,彩色通道渲染是渲染过程中的一个核心环节。本文将深入解析CV渲染器中的彩色通道渲染技术,带你一窥色彩奥秘,轻松掌握图像渲染技巧。
什么是彩色通道?
彩色通道是图像中分离出不同颜色信息的部分。在大多数情况下,彩色图像由三个通道组成:红(Red)、绿(Green)和蓝(Blue),简称RGB。这三个通道分别代表图像中的红色、绿色和蓝色信息,通过不同的组合,我们可以得到各种各样的颜色。
彩色通道渲染原理
彩色通道渲染是通过对图像中的每个像素进行计算,从而得到最终显示在屏幕上的颜色。这个过程大致可以分为以下几个步骤:
- 采样:从原始图像中提取像素值。
- 光照模型:根据场景的光照条件,计算每个像素的光照强度。
- 材质属性:考虑物体的材质属性,如颜色、纹理等。
- 混合:将光照强度和材质属性混合,得到最终的像素颜色。
RGB色彩模型
RGB色彩模型是彩色通道渲染中最常用的模型。它将颜色表示为红、绿、蓝三个通道的数值,范围通常在0到255之间。例如,一个RGB值为(255, 0, 0)的像素表示红色。
RGB色彩模型的优势
- 兼容性强:RGB色彩模型与大多数显示设备兼容,如电视、电脑屏幕等。
- 易于理解:RGB色彩模型简单易懂,便于计算和实现。
RGB色彩模型的局限性
- 色彩范围有限:RGB色彩模型只能表示一定范围内的颜色,部分颜色无法准确还原。
- 色彩失真:在某些情况下,RGB色彩模型会引入色彩失真,如绿色和青色在混合时可能会出现绿色偏黄的现象。
其他色彩模型
除了RGB色彩模型,还有其他一些常用的色彩模型,如:
- CMYK色彩模型:适用于印刷领域,将颜色表示为青(Cyan)、品红(Magenta)、黄(Yellow)和黑(Key)四个通道。
- HSV色彩模型:将颜色表示为色调(Hue)、饱和度(Saturation)和亮度(Value)三个通道,更直观地表示颜色。
彩色通道渲染技巧
为了提高渲染效果,以下是一些实用的彩色通道渲染技巧:
- 调整通道权重:根据需要调整红、绿、蓝三个通道的权重,使图像颜色更符合预期。
- 使用色彩校正:对图像进行色彩校正,消除色彩偏差。
- 调整色彩空间:根据应用场景选择合适的色彩空间,如sRGB、Adobe RGB等。
总结
彩色通道渲染是CV渲染器中的一个重要环节,了解其原理和技巧对于图像处理和视觉效果至关重要。通过本文的介绍,相信你已经对彩色通道渲染有了更深入的了解。希望这些知识能够帮助你轻松掌握图像渲染技巧,创造出更多令人惊叹的视觉效果。
